DHCP Setup
In many modern networks IP numbers are not static but are automatically assigned by a DHCP
server and can change over time or on each power up.
DHCP must be enabled on the Blue Heat/Net Sync because it is shipped to use a default static IP
(192.168.42.1)
Using SCM
Log onto the Blue Heat/Net Sync. The SCM does not require a login. The default password for
the SCM is
password
.
Enter
net dhcp=yes
.
This will turn on DHCP on the unit.
Enter
net dns_ip=3
.
This will set the DNS IP to 198.182.196.3
Enter
save
.
This will save the configuration we just set to flash memory.
Enter
exit
.
The unit will reboot using the new settings.
How the Blue Heat/Net Sync Boots Up
Each time the Blue Heat/Net Sync is powered-up or rebooted with an appropriate command, a
certain sequence of software execution occurs.
The
Booter
runs from flash memory first. Its job is to perform the following:
Setup the embedded processor
Validate at least one of the redundant
Loaders
(via a CRC check).
Load a validated
Loader
into RAM memory.
Run the
Loader
.
If the
Booter
discovers that both
Loader
programs are defective (erased or faulty CRC
calculation), an error code is displayed on the LEDs of the Blue Heat/Net Sync.
The
Loader
runs from RAM memory. Its job is to perform the following:
o
Update any required CDS items.
o
Determine if the SCM application will be entered. This is accomplished by
scanning the designated serial ports, for a period of time, to determine if a
correct password is entered. If the password is found the SCM application will
be entered. (see the
SCM Command Reference
command for details of these
settings).
o
Locate, load and run an Operating System (uClinux). (As shown in the
following boot-up flow chart).
o
Run the main Operating System (uClinux).
